Readiness Assessment Tool: Preparing for the Ecodesign for Sustainable Products Regulation (ESPR)

Published: April 22, 2025
Source: World Business Council for Sustainable Development (WBCSD)


Overview

On April 16, 2025 the European Commission adopted a new plan. This plan, called the Ecodesign and Energy Labelling Working Plan 2025–2030, drives the Ecodesign for Sustainable Products Regulation (ESPR). It sets clear goals. The plan asks that products last, be fixed, and be recycled. Soon, new Delegated Acts will list clear rules.

To help companies meet these rules, WBCSD and ERM built the Readiness Assessment Tool. This tool checks how ready companies are for ESPR.


About the Readiness Assessment Tool

This tool is a practical resource. It helps companies:

  • Check if they have the key product details required by the ESPR.
  • Find gaps and spot early steps before full rules start.
  • Score their readiness on product performance and information as stated in Articles 6 and 7.
  • Look at compliance across product parts (per Article 5(1)) and parts of a product’s life.

Features

  • Guided Excel Interface: It walks users through steps. Users enter data, and they get a clear view of their readiness.
  • Future Updates: Soon, filters will allow users to sort by product or group. These filters will match new rules in Delegated Acts.
  • Supports Digital Product Passport (DPP) Readiness: It helps firms get ready for the DPP. This step boosts transparency and reporting.

Strategic Context

The Readiness Assessment Tool is one part of a larger effort. WBCSD works to boost circular economy practices. It also builds ways to share circular data. This data is key for ESPR rules and sustainable plans.
